The "milky"
appearance of the floor is from proper screening
with 80 grit mesh.
Use 2 gallon plastic
garden sprinkler can. Cut the top hand-hold off and
open the hole with a box knife. Use the side
hand-hold to pour, supporting the can from the neck
and side hand-hold.
The width of the
zig-zag wave pattern is between three and four feet.
If the floor is 65
feet wide, the quantity of one pour should be around
1.5 gallons.
LIGHT PRESSURE ON
THE ROLLERS! Only one hand is necessary. Don't press
hard.
Repeatedly rolling
over the same area more than three times is wasting
time.
The person pouring
must watch to keep the Roller's lines straight. Add
product to a roller who falls behind and let them
catch up with the straight line established by the
other rollers.
